Steam to air heat exchangers
What is an air heat exchanger?
A steam heat exchanger is a device that uses steam as a heat source to heat water or air. It can replace a large amount of heat value in steam to heat water or air. The heated water or air can be centrally transported to various types of drying equipment. In modern industry, steam has been a more widely used ideal heat carrier.
The commonly used models of industrial radiators are divided into: SRZ type, GLII type, BGL type, SZL type, and the medium is usually: steam, heat transfer oil, high temperature hot water and other fluids, which are widely used in heating, dehumidification, cooling, drying and other projects.

Features(BGL type)
BGL type radiator is an improved product on the basis of SRZ and GL type, which can replace the use of SRZ type, I type and copper radiator, and is suitable for air heating or cooling of air heat exchange process in various industries.
The finned tube of BGL type radiator is mainly made of stainless steel tube wound on the wrinkled steel belt, which is spiral. The radiators are all welded by argon arc welding, and the welds are pickled and cleaned, with strong anti-corrosion performance, beautiful finish and long working life, etc. The working pressure of heat exchange medium is 2.0MPa, and the working temperature is below 300℃.
